Transaction 8667343246494bec48160934b5b391e21dc601ee508bccf886abbc8f1d4d4e7b
1 Input
1 Output
-
8667343246494bec48160934b5b391e21dc601ee508bccf886abbc8f1d4d4e7b:0
- value
- 5282
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 787c5a7bc31a805c8a2bc1fc3661d2b17f63a530 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Bz54FSHgnzTYvfEWWpHHXUiYr3KpLYz9U